Description

Available for the first time in English, John Howard Yoder's study sheds new light on the development of his thought. In the course of his investigation into the dialogues between the earliest Anabaptists and the Swiss Reformers. Yoder uncovers the issues that would emerge fully in his later work as a theologian and ethicist.

John Howard Yoder (1927-1997) earned his PhD from the University of Basel and taught theology at the Associated Mennonite Biblical Seminaries and the University of Notre Dame. For nineteen years he served the Mennonite Fellowship in church relations and education.
